ON THE ESTIMATION ERROR ASSOCIATED WITH THE AUTOCORRELATION METHOD LPC ESTIMATE

Linear predictive coding (LPC) has become the predominant methodology for computer speech analysis.This paper evaluates the performance of the autocorrelation method of LPC analysis and the effects which certain attributes (e.g. frame length, etc.) have on this performance. Theoretical lower bounds on the mean-square estimation error are derived for LPC coefficients and for the vocal-tract filter gain. It is shown that a significant amount of the variability of measured parameters from real speech is due to estimation uncertainty. Finally, a speaker recognition experiment is conducted to demonstrate that better recognition accuracy can be achieved by using longer frame lengths.
